Harry E. Risser, 81, of Elizabethtown, PA, passed away on Saturday, the 15th of February, 2025, in Lancaster, PA. Harry was the loving husband of Jennifer A. Risser for nearly 39 years. Born at home in Mount Joy Township, PA, he was the son of the late Goldie F. and Harry E. Risser Sr.
Harry was an avid outdoorsman and enjoyed working on and driving his 60’s GM muscle cars. He loved listening to and had an encyclopedic memory of 50’s and 60’s rock. He took great pride in his children, the people they have become, and the families they are building. His grandchildren always brought joy to his heart, and he expressed his sadness over missing the chance to see them grow. He enjoyed the company of his pet cat, Kitty Kat. His genuine sense of humor will be missed. While he was a man of few words, every word he spoke carried weight. Harry was a dependable and selfless man; his generosity and willingness to help others will make a lasting impact on our lives.
Although Harry will be dearly missed, his legacy will continue to live on through his children: Doug Risser, husband of Jenn; Mike Risser, husband of Jen; James Risser, husband of Kimberly; Amy, wife of Jonathan Kenn; and his grandchildren Andrew, Stephanie, Logan, Jack, Chase, Aria, and great-grandchild Colton.
Services will be determined at a later date. In lieu of flowers, trees may be planted in his name at alivingtribute.org.
